2020 SIPP: Inconsistent Relationships Among People

There are a small number of cases with inconsistent relationships among people within a household. When comparing RREL values of household members in relation to 1) other household members, 2) relationship information from other months, 3) interview month relationship to householder information (ERELRPE), or 4) the parent (EPNPAR1, EPNPAR2, RPNPAR1_EHC, RPNPAR2_EHC), spouse (EPNSPOUSE, EPNSPOUS_EHC), or cohabiting partner (EPNCOHAB, EPNCOHAB_EHC) pointers, these inconsistencies may become apparent. Other associated relationship variables including the child vectors (RPNCHILD1-19 and RCHTYP1-19) and family recode variables (e.g., RFRELU18WT2) may also be inconsistent. Data users should be aware of these cases when using relationship information during analysis.
